Understanding Child Custody Attorney Costs

Determining the cost of child custody attorney services can be a complex matter, especially when navigating the legal system for what feels like an already emotionally charged situation. It’s natural to wonder, “How much will it cost to find a reliable child custody lawyer near me?” The answer isn’t straightforward; fees vary widely based on several factors. Location is one significant consideration—rates in major metropolitan areas tend to be higher than those in smaller cities or rural regions. For instance, according to recent surveys, the average hourly rate for family law attorneys ranges from approximately $200 to over $500, with some specialists in high-demand areas charging significantly more.
Beyond geographical location, the complexity of your case plays a pivotal role in determining attorney fees. Simple cases involving joint custody agreements or minor property disputes may result in lower legal costs, whereas cross-border child custody cases or contested divorces with complex asset division can drive up expenses. For example, international custody battles often require lawyers to navigate multiple jurisdictions and legal systems, substantially increasing the workload and, consequently, the fees. The involvement of high-asset individuals or businesses further complicates matters, leading to potentially higher hourly rates.
Additionally, the time required for your case is a direct influencer of attorney costs. Protracted litigation or negotiations typically incur more substantial legal expenses. Factors Influencing Legal Fees Near You

Determining the cost of child custody attorney near me can be complex due to various factors at play. While average legal fees offer a starting point, each case is unique, requiring tailored strategies and expertise. In Pennsylvania, for instance, the rate for a divorce lawyer near me typically ranges from $200 to $500 per hour, with smaller firms often offering more competitive rates than large, established practices. However, this is just a baseline; costs can significantly fluctuate based on several key considerations.
Firstly, complexity of the case plays a major role. Child custody cases involving intricate assets, international jurisdictions, or heated disputes will generally require more time and resources from the attorney, thereby increasing legal fees. Mediation services for child custody, while encouraged as a cost-effective alternative to litigation, can also influence costs depending on the level of involvement needed to reach an agreement. Additionally, location matters; attorneys in Kingston, PA, or other areas with varying living expenses will adjust their rates accordingly.
Another factor is the experience and reputation of the attorney. Highly specialized lawyers with extensive track records in complex cases may command higher fees. Conversely, while cost-effective solutions are desirable, working with a junior attorney or a firm focusing on simpler cases might reduce legal expenses but could also impact the level of service and expertise provided. It’s crucial for clients to balance their budget with the need for capable representation that aligns with their case’s unique challenges.
Cost-Effective Strategies for Your Case

Navigating child custody matters can be emotionally taxing, and financial considerations further complicate an already sensitive issue. Understanding the average costs associated with a child custody attorney near me is essential for preparing both mentally and financially. According to recent legal industry reports, the average fee for a child custody case ranges from $2,000 to $5,000, depending on factors like complexity, location, and the attorney’s experience. However, recognizing that each case is unique, it’s crucial to explore cost-effective strategies tailored to your specific circumstances.
One effective approach is to consider a fixed-fee structure, where you and your child custody attorney near me agree on a predetermined price for the entire representation. This transparent model allows for better budget planning and ensures there are no unexpected surprises. Additionally, some attorneys provide initial consultations at no cost, enabling you to discuss your case and gain valuable insights without financial burden.
Another strategy involves collaborative law or mediation, which can significantly reduce legal costs compared to traditional litigation. By working together with the other parent and a neutral third-party professional, you can negotiate an agreement that fights for your child’s best interest while minimizing court involvement. This alternative approach is not only cost-efficient but also fosters a more cooperative environment, which is beneficial for both parents and children.
